    Those of us Christians who blog have at least a sense of the value in our lives that blogging represents. For me, over the years, it’s pretty much been a matter of recording much of what I learn and experience (about the most important topic in my life – my relationship with Christ) into a system that I can organize and refer to later.

    I would love to learn how your Christian blog impacts your life.

    Why do you blog, and how does it benefit you specifically as a Christian? What do you hope for when you click “Publish”?
